Kye is deceased. Well, according to his bio-data at least. He's spent the last three years lying low, trying to find the bio-hacker who killed his parents. But all that changes when a visit to Neo-London's Sky Tower attracts the attention of GeneSys Bio Technologies' CEO Oliver Moore. Kye is soon reluctantly pulled into the glossy world of the super-rich tech mogul, and the secretive operation that Oliver appears to be running behind GeneSys' glossy front. The more Kye learns, the more he starts to realise that there is more to this than meets the eye - and it's not just hidden bio-tech mods. An M/M romance with polyamory set in a near-future cyberpunk setting.
